| 1 | Stainless Steel D Shackle | AISI 316 / EN 1.4401 or 1.4404 | Threaded screw pin | Approximately 0.10–2.00 t | Marine rigging, cable connections, sailboat hardware, general light lifting | Narrow body supports focused loading; compact and easy to install. |
| 2 | Stainless Steel Bow Shackle | AISI 316 / EN 1.4401 or 1.4404 | Screw pin or captive pin | Approximately 0.20–3.00 t | Multi-directional rigging, anchoring, mooring, lifting slings | Wide bow accommodates multiple connections and allows greater articulation. |
| 3 | Safety Screw-Pin Shackle | AISI 316L / EN 1.4404 | Threaded pin with retaining feature | Approximately 0.15–2.50 t | Permanent outdoor assemblies, marine structures, safety-critical connections | Reduces the risk of accidental pin loss or loosening during service. |
| 4 | Captive-Pin Shackle | AISI 316 / AISI 316L | Pin permanently retained in the body | Approximately 0.10–1.50 t | Access systems, architectural cables, maintenance equipment, exposed installations | Useful where preventing component separation is more important than rapid replacement. |
| 5 | Long D Shackle | AISI 316 / EN 1.4401 | Extended threaded screw pin | Approximately 0.10–1.50 t | Long-eye lifting points, cable assemblies, narrow attachment locations | Provides additional internal length while maintaining a relatively narrow profile. |
| 6 | Anchor Shackle | AISI 316L, subject to certified design | Heavy screw pin or bolt-type pin | Approximately 0.50–5.00 t | Mooring systems, anchor chains, dock hardware, offshore support equipment | Designed for higher loads; dimensional and certification requirements vary significantly. |
| 7 | High-Polish Architectural Shackle | AISI 316L | Concealed or low-profile screw pin | Approximately 0.05–0.50 t | Cable railings, facades, canopies, signage, decorative structures | Prioritizes appearance, surface finish, and corrosion resistance over heavy lifting capacity. |
| 8 | Swivel Shackle | AISI 316 / AISI 316L | Integrated rotating eye or swivel assembly | Approximately 0.10–1.00 t | Rotating signs, marine fittings, suspended equipment, directional cable systems | Allows controlled rotation; the swivel mechanism must not be treated as a universal anti-twist device. |
| 9 | Quick-Release Shackle | AISI 316 / AISI 316L | Spring-loaded or manually operated release pin | Approximately 0.05–0.50 t | Sailing, rescue accessories, removable barriers, temporary rigging connections | Enables fast connection and release; unsuitable for applications requiring an unverified locking mechanism. |
| 10 | Heavy-Duty Bolt-Type Shackle | AISI 316L or certified precipitation-hardened stainless steel | Bolt, nut, and cotter-pin assembly | Approximately 1.00–8.00 t | Industrial lifting, permanent rigging, offshore fixtures, heavy marine connections | Provides stronger retention for long-term service; requires inspection of the bolt, nut, and cotter pin. |
